We also talked about Lee's toddler songs.
Young children need guidance, and sometimes they don't want to do what we need them to do. so Lee created special songs for parents to learn to motivate them to follow directions. Quick, simple, and catchy, these songs can help you and your child both stay calm and focused on the task at hand - and have some fun in the process.
